It’s November, and we just had a special election here in California. We’re spending today’s show talking about the voting process for people with disabilities, how voting is made accessible, and the importance of voting as a way to engage in the political process.

We’re joined by three guests. From right here in Nevada County, Corey O’Hayre is with us. Corey has been the Assistant Registrar of Voters for Nevada County since August 2023 and served as Acting Registrar of Voters from June to October of this year. Donna Johnston is also with us. Donna is the Registrar of Voters for Sutter County. She has served in county government since 1990 and has been the Sutter County Registrar of Voters since 2008.

And from outside of Sacramento, Peter Mendoza is with us. Peter is currently a Community Program Specialist at the Sacramento Regional Office of the California State Council on Developmental Disabilities. He is also a member of the Sutter County Voter Accessibility Advisory Committee.
